"Ralph Gibson, born 1939, is one of the most interesting and versatile photographers of our time. His great international reputation is based on his exceptional work, which is exhibited and collected by leading museums around the world, including the MoMA in New York, the Maison Européenne de la Photographie in Paris and the Fotomuseum Winterthur in Switzerland. The publication accompanying the exhibition "Ralph Gibson. Secret of Light" brings together key series from the F. C. Gundlach Collection, Hamburg, as well as the photographer’s collection and describes his artistic development from the 1960s to the present. Gibson tirelessly explores and breaks new ground in photography. The playful use and design with light are an essential part of his unmistakable signature, which is reflected in his multi-layered and complex oeuvre." Kehrer, Heidelberg, 2023. First edition, first printing. Photo-illustrated hardcover (as issued). 240 x 320 mm. 240 pages. Photos: Ralph Gibsson. Edited by Haus der Photographie, Deichtorhallen Hamburg and Sabine Schnakenberg. Text: Matthias Harder, Dirk Luckow, Gilles Mora. Text in English and German. The photographer Ralph Gibson began taking pictures while in the U.S. Navy in the 1950s, and later assisted Dorothea Lange and Robert Frank before establishing his own studio in New York. The recipient of NEA and Guggenheim grants, Gibson was made a Commandeur de l’Ordre des Arts et des Lettres by the French government in 2002.
